在当今数字货币的时代,越来越多的人开始关注如何安全便捷地管理和交易加密资产。TP官方安卓最新版本作为一种流行的数字货币钱包,因其易用性和安全性受到众多用户的青睐。而WebJS则为开发者提供了灵活的工具,以便于在网页中与区块链进行交互。本文将围绕如何使用WebJS链接TP官方安卓最新版本展开,详细介绍其原理、方法以及一些实用技巧,帮助用户更好地掌握这一技术,并解决在过程中可能遇到的问题。
###在深入了解如何链接TP官方安卓最新版本之前,我们首先需要对WebJS和TP官方安卓最新版本有个基本的认识。
1. **WebJS**: Web3.js是一个用于与以太坊等区块链进行交互的JavaScript库。它允许开发者通过JavaScript发送交易、创建智能合约、监听区块等。这个库能够很方便地在网页上实现区块链相关功能,使得前端应用能够与用户的加密钱包进行交互。
2. **TP官方安卓最新版本**: TP官方安卓最新版本是一款多币种的数字资产钱包,它不仅支持以太坊及其代币,还支持其他多种区块链的资产。TP官方安卓最新版本以其安全性高、操作简单、功能丰富而受到广泛欢迎。用户可以通过这款钱包进行资产存储、转账和交易等操作。
###链接TP官方安卓最新版本可以通过WebJS实现,具体步骤如下:
####在开始之前,确保你在项目中已经安装了Web3.js库。可以通过npm进行安装。使用以下命令:
npm install web3
#### 在你的JavaScript文件中,首先要引入Web3,然后通过TP官方安卓最新版本提供的HTTPProvider或其他连接方式创建Web3实例:
import Web3 from 'web3';
const web3 = new Web3(window.ethereum || 'http://localhost:8545');
#### 要连接TP官方安卓最新版本,你需要请求用户授权。可以使用以下代码实现:
async function connectWallet() {
try {
await window.ethereum.request({ method: 'eth_requestAccounts' });
console.log('Wallet connected!');
} catch (error) {
console.error('User denied account access');
}
}
#### 连接成功后,你可以获取用户的以太坊账户地址:
const accounts = await web3.eth.getAccounts();
console.log('Connected account:', accounts[0]);
#### 可以使用以下方式发送交易:
async function sendTransaction(to, amount) {
const accounts = await web3.eth.getAccounts();
const transactionParameters = {
to: to,
from: accounts[0],
value: web3.utils.toHex(web3.utils.toWei(amount, 'ether'))
};
await window.ethereum.request({
method: 'eth_sendTransaction',
params: [transactionParameters],
});
}
### 在与TP官方安卓最新版本连接时,安全是非常重要的。用户和开发者都应该采取一系列预防措施:
1. **使用HTTPS协议**: 确保你的网站使用HTTPS协议进行加密,这样可以防止中间人攻击。
2. **验证请求来源**: 在处理任何交易或敏感操作时,确保请求是来自合法的用户,并且经过严格验证。
3. **定期更新库文件**: 保持Web3.js及其它相关库文件的最新版本,以获取最新的安全修复和功能增强。
4. **教育用户**: 提醒用户保护他们的私钥和密码,不要将其与他人分享,并确保在安全的环境中执行钱包操作。
####在连接TP官方安卓最新版本的过程中,可能会遇到多种错误,例如用户拒绝连接、网络问题等。以下是一些处理这些问题的建议:
1. **用户拒绝连接**: 如果用户拒绝连接,要以友好的方式提醒用户,重新请求连接一个或者提供更多关于连接的重要性的信息。
2. **网络问题**: 对于网络连接问题,可以提供重试的选项,并检查用户的网络连接状态。使用try/catch捕捉异常,以防止应用崩溃。
3. **错误日志**: 记录并显示错误信息,为开发者提供调试信息。
####TP官方安卓最新版本在市场上有着较高的知名度,与其他钱包相比,它的优缺点各有千秋:
1. **优点**: TP官方安卓最新版本界面简洁易用,尤其适合新手。它支持多种资产,可以方便用户管理多个数字货币。此外,TP官方安卓最新版本的安全性得到广泛认可,用户反馈积极。
2. **缺点**: 相比于一些功能更全面的钱包,TP官方安卓最新版本在高级功能上可能有所欠缺。例如,无法进行高级的链上交易设置。
3. **选择建议**: 对于新手用户,TP官方安卓最新版本是一个很不错的选择,可以帮助他们轻松入门。而随着经验的积累和需求的提升,用户可以考虑使用更复杂的钱包。
####数字资产的安全管理至关重要,以下是一些有效的策略:
1. **备份私钥和助记词**: 在创建TP官方安卓最新版本时,用户通常会被提供助记词。务必妥善保存这一信息,如果丢失,可能会导致无法访问钱包中的资产。
2. **启用双重认证**: 如果TP官方安卓最新版本提供双重认证功能,强烈建议打开此功能,提高账号的安全性。
3. **定期更换密码**: 定期更换用于钱包的密码,并确保密码强度高,这可以有效降低被破解的风险。
4. **使用冷钱包存储大额资产**: 对于长期持有的资产,考虑使用冷钱包存储,以最大限度地降低网络风险。
###通过本文的详细介绍,你应该对如何使用WebJS链接TP官方安卓最新版本有了深刻的认识。无论是在连接方法、错误处理、钱包选择还是资产管理方面,都提供了实用的信息与技巧。希望这可以帮助你更好地使用TP官方安卓最新版本,安全地进行加密货币交易。
2003-2026 tp官方网站下载app @版权所有 |网站地图|京ICP备05082564号-5